About agriculture in Niplou

Located in the Bas-Sassandra region of Côte d’Ivoire, Niplou is situated within a lush, tropical landscape. The surrounding rural area is characterized by dense greenery, rolling hills, and a humid climate typical of the country's southwestern interior. Small farming communities are scattered throughout the territory, connected by a network of local roads that traverse the forest.

The agricultural economy around Niplou is dominated by perennial tree crops. Cocoa is the primary focus, with numerous smallholder farms and larger plantations dedicated to its cultivation. In addition to cocoa, the region is well-suited for oil palm and rubber production. Subsistence farming of tubers like yams and cassava, as well as plantains, also plays a vital role in the local food system.
